I'd be curious to see a hatchling conversion as a followup (or uv_backend or flit-core). It probably would be faster and simpler. check-sdist might be useful.
I also would like to switch to hatchling (or anything other than setuptools), and while I know it is possible to run custom logic like what exists in setup.py, I haven't done that before, so I figured I would keep this scoped to just pyproject.toml for v0.6.0.
Originally posted by @matthewfeickert in #201 (comment)
Originally posted by @matthewfeickert in #201 (comment)